The Crooked Cross

The roof and steeple of St. Francis Xavier Church in Grand Marais, MN, which was part of a North East Minnesotan Ojibwe settlement from the 1880s-1930s. The perfectly symmetrical roofline is topped by one imperfect feature - a cross that tilts.

About Artist

Leslie Crane

I am an award-winning studio and on-location portrait photographer in the Minneapolis-St. Paul area, with studio space in downtown Chaska, Minnesota. My style, which is inspired by my subjects, has been described as meaningful, emotive, uncluttered, natural, artistic, timeless, genuine, and heartfelt. A former opera singer and music teacher, I have also produced classical music programs for public radio stations, and homeschooled my two sons.
